开店用什么系统数据库最好
-
选择适合开店的系统数据库是非常重要的,因为它会直接影响到店铺的运营效率和数据管理。以下是几种常见的系统数据库以及它们的特点和优势,供您参考:
-
MySQL:
MySQL是一个开源的关系型数据库管理系统,它具有速度快、安全性高、易于使用和可靠性强等优点。它适用于小型和中型的商店,特别是对于具有高并发读取需求的场景,如电子商务网站。此外,MySQL还有很多第三方工具和插件,可以帮助店铺进行数据分析和管理。 -
PostgreSQL:
PostgreSQL是一个功能强大的开源关系型数据库管理系统,它提供了许多高级功能,如事务支持、并发控制、多版本并发控制和完整性约束等。它适用于需要高度可靠性和数据完整性的商店,如金融机构。此外,PostgreSQL还支持地理信息系统(GIS)和全文搜索等高级功能。 -
Oracle:
Oracle是一个商业化的关系型数据库管理系统,它具有高性能、高可靠性和可扩展性等特点。Oracle适用于大型商店,特别是对于需要处理大量数据和具有复杂业务需求的场景。此外,Oracle还提供了丰富的工具和功能,如数据分析、数据挖掘和报告等。 -
MongoDB:
MongoDB是一个开源的文档数据库,它采用了NoSQL的数据存储方式。MongoDB适用于需要处理大量非结构化数据和实时数据的商店,如社交媒体平台和物联网设备。它具有高可伸缩性和灵活性,并且能够快速地处理大量的写入和读取请求。 -
Microsoft SQL Server:
Microsoft SQL Server是一个商业化的关系型数据库管理系统,它具有广泛的应用领域和丰富的功能。它适用于使用Windows操作系统的商店,特别是对于需要与其他Microsoft产品集成的场景。Microsoft SQL Server提供了许多高级功能,如数据分析、数据仓库和业务智能等。
选择适合开店的系统数据库需要考虑多个因素,如商店规模、数据量、业务需求和技术要求等。建议在选择数据库之前进行详细的需求分析,并评估不同数据库的优缺点,以确保选择最适合自己店铺的系统数据库。
1年前 -
-
在选择开店所使用的系统数据库时,最好考虑以下几个因素:
-
数据量和性能要求:首先,需要考虑开店的数据量和对系统性能的要求。如果数据量较小且对性能要求不高,可以考虑使用轻量级的数据库系统,如SQLite。如果数据量较大或对性能要求较高,可以选择更强大的数据库系统,如MySQL、PostgreSQL或Oracle等。
-
数据安全性和可靠性:对于开店来说,数据安全性和可靠性是非常重要的。因此,选择一个具备强大的安全性和可靠性特性的数据库系统是必要的。一些常用的数据库系统,如MySQL和PostgreSQL,提供了许多安全性功能,如访问控制、数据加密和备份恢复等。
-
数据库管理和开发支持:考虑到开店可能需要进行数据库管理和开发工作,选择一个有良好的管理和开发支持的数据库系统是很重要的。一些数据库系统,如MySQL和PostgreSQL,拥有强大的管理工具和开发接口,可以方便地进行数据库操作和开发工作。
-
成本和可扩展性:最后,需要考虑数据库系统的成本和可扩展性。一些开源的数据库系统,如MySQL和PostgreSQL,可以提供免费使用的版本,适合小型开店使用。而对于大型开店或有更高要求的用户,可以选择商业数据库系统,如Oracle或SQL Server,这些系统提供了更高级的功能和支持,但需要支付相应的许可费用。
综上所述,选择开店所使用的系统数据库需要综合考虑数据量和性能要求、数据安全性和可靠性、数据库管理和开发支持、成本和可扩展性等因素。根据具体的需求和预算,选择一个最适合的数据库系统将有助于提高开店的效率和竞争力。
1年前 -
-
在选择开店使用的系统数据库时,需要考虑以下几个因素:
-
数据库类型:常见的数据库类型包括关系型数据库(如MySQL、Oracle、SQL Server)和非关系型数据库(如MongoDB、Redis)。关系型数据库适用于结构化数据,非关系型数据库适用于半结构化或非结构化数据。
-
数据库性能:数据库性能对于开店来说非常重要,特别是在高并发访问的情况下。需要选择一个具有良好性能的数据库,能够快速处理大量的数据请求。
-
数据库可扩展性:随着业务的发展,数据库需要具备良好的可扩展性,能够方便地增加服务器和存储容量,以应对不断增长的数据和用户量。
-
数据库安全性:对于开店来说,数据安全非常重要。需要选择一个具有强大的安全功能的数据库,能够提供数据加密、用户认证、访问控制等功能,保护数据的安全性。
-
数据库可用性:数据库可用性指的是数据库系统能够24/7地提供服务,不会出现长时间的停机或故障。需要选择一个具有高可用性的数据库,能够提供故障转移、备份和恢复等功能,保证数据的持久性和可用性。
根据以上因素,以下是几种常见的开店使用的系统数据库: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,具有良好的性能和可扩展性。它支持事务处理、并发控制和数据完整性等功能,适用于大部分中小型开店的需求。
-
MongoDB:MongoDB是一种开源的非关系型数据库,适用于处理半结构化或非结构化数据。它具有高性能、高可用性和可扩展性,适用于对数据模式要求较低的开店。
-
Oracle:Oracle是一种商业化的关系型数据库管理系统,具有强大的性能、可扩展性和安全性。它适用于大型开店或对数据一致性和安全性要求较高的开店。
-
SQL Server:SQL Server是微软开发的关系型数据库管理系统,适用于Windows平台。它具有良好的性能和可扩展性,支持大规模数据处理和企业级应用。
-
Redis:Redis是一种开源的非关系型数据库,主要用于缓存和数据存储。它具有快速的读写性能和高并发访问能力,适用于需要高速读写和缓存的开店。
综上所述,选择开店使用的系统数据库需要根据具体需求来决定。需要综合考虑数据库类型、性能、可扩展性、安全性和可用性等因素,选择最适合自己开店需求的数据库。
1年前 -